Who we are
The International Group of LNG Importers, better known by its French acronym GIIGNL, is a non-profit organization dedicated to promoting the development of Liquefied Naturel Gas -LNG- related activities, including purchasing, importing, processing, transportation, handling, regasification, and its various uses.
This unique platform fosters the exchange of experience and best practices, supporting members in enhancing the safety, reliability, efficiency, and sustainability of LNG operations.


GIIGNL History
Founded in 1971 by a small group of LNG importers, GIIGNL was established to facilitate information sharing and support the growth of the LNG industry.
From 19 founding members, the association has grown to include 93 full and associate members across 29 markets in Asia, Europe, and the Americas—representing nearly all LNG import terminals and key players in the global LNG trade.
Today, GIIGNL brings together nearly all LNG importers as well as owners and operators of regasification terminals worldwide.
What we do
In the spring, GIIGNL publishes its Annual Report, offering updates and key insights into the LNG industry.
This report is prepared with contributions from its members, and includes detailed tables on LNG trade, infrastructure, and fleet data, made available exclusively to them.
The association is also committed to:
Providing members with comprehensive studies on market dynamics, technological developments, and sustainability pathways;
Serving as a trusted platform for sharing best practices and exchanging knowledge across the LNG value Chain;
Facilitating structured dialogue on commercial and technical developments;
Supporting collaboration among members to address common challenges and advance sustainable progress.
All activities and meetings of GIIGNL are conducted in strict compliance with competition law. Members are expected to observe the anti-trust guidelines.

Study Groups
The two Standing Study Groups publish guidelines and studies on topics of shared interest. Their biannual meetings foster networking and collaboration among GIIGNL members.
Technical Study Group (TSG)
The Technical Study Group gathers a core team of experts from GIIGNL member companies, including engineers, researchers, safety and operations managers.
The unique group offers a platform for sharing knowledge and best practices.
The TSG aims to:
- Facilitate exchanges on safety issues, encouraging all GIIGNL members to contribute to maintaining high safety standards at LNG import facilities.
- Identify and deliver studies that help sustain the high level of safety at LNG import terminals while also enhancing operational efficiency.
- Provide opportunities for experts in the LNG importing industry to meet, exchange views, and build strong professional relationships.
- Collaborate on technical matters with other LNG organizations such as SIGTTO, Marcogaz, GLE, IGU, Eurogas, and others.
The group can draw on external expertise if necessary.


Commercial Study Group (CSG)
The Commercial Study Group gathers commercial managers, analysts, business developers, and contract specialists from GIIGNL member companies.
The representatices are invited to actively participate to task forces on key commercial topics. These task forces focus on market developments, the role of LNG in the energy transition, emerging gases such as bio-LNG and e-methane, as well as GHG measurement, reporting, verification (MRV), and emissions reduction and offset strategies.
This Group also share and discuss regional LNG markets analysis for Asia, Europe and Americas.
